Q: Is 320,234,014 a Prime Number?
A: No, 320,234,014 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 320234014 can be evenly divided by 1 2 23 46 6,961,609 13,923,218 160,117,007 and 320,234,014, with no remainder.
Since 320,234,014 cannot be divided by just 1 and 320,234,014, it is not a prime number.
